Cutaneous metastasis from testicular germ cell tumour.

Abstract

The skin is an unusual site of metastases from solid organ malignancies. We report the case of a patient with a malignant mixed non-seminomatous germ cell tumor of the testis, presenting with cutaneous metastasis, which was treated with salvage chemotherapy.
